Key Features to Consider When Choosing a Led Flashlight for Your Car
When choosing a led flashlight for your car, there are several key features to consider. One of the most important features is the brightness of the light, which is typically measured in lumens. A higher lumen rating means a brighter light, which can be useful for illuminating large areas or signaling to other drivers. However, it’s also important to consider the beam distance and type, as some led flashlights have a focused beam that can reach longer distances while others have a wider beam that provides more area illumination.
Another key feature to consider is the battery life and type. Some led flashlights use disposable batteries, while others are rechargeable. Rechargeable batteries can be more convenient and cost-effective in the long run, but they may also require more maintenance. Additionally, some led flashlights have a red light mode that can help preserve night vision, which can be useful for drivers who need to use the flashlight in low-light conditions. Other features to consider include the size and weight of the flashlight, as well as any additional features such as a clip or magnet.

How to Properly Maintain and Store Your Led Flashlight
Proper maintenance and storage of a led flashlight can help extend its lifespan and ensure that it continues to function properly. One of the most important things to do is to keep the flashlight clean and dry, as dirt and moisture can damage the electronics and reduce the light output. This can be done by wiping the flashlight with a soft cloth and avoiding exposure to water or extreme temperatures. Additionally, the batteries should be removed and stored separately when not in use, as this can help prevent corrosion and damage to the battery contacts.
Another important aspect of maintaining a led flashlight is to check the batteries regularly and replace them as needed. This can help prevent the flashlight from failing when it’s needed most, and can also help extend the lifespan of the flashlight. Furthermore, the flashlight should be stored in a dry and cool place, away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ures. This can help prevent damage to the electronics and reduce the risk of overheating or fire. Lumen Output
When it comes to choosing a flashlight, one of the most important factors to consider is the lumen output. This refers to the amount of light that the flashlight produces, and it’s measured in lumens. A higher lumen output means that the flashlight will produce more light, making it easier to see in dark environments. However, it’s worth noting that a higher lumen output also means that the flashlight will drain its batteries faster. So, it’s all about finding the right balance between light output and battery life.
As a general rule, a flashlight with a lumen output of around 200-300 lumens is a good starting point. This will provide you with enough light to see what you’re doing, without draining the batteries too quickly. However, if you plan on using the flashlight in very dark environments, you may want to consider one with a higher lumen output. Some flashlights can produce up to 1000 lumens or more, making them ideal for use in very dark environments. Just be sure to check the battery life and adjust your usage accordingly.

Durability
When it comes to choosing a flashlight, durability is an important factor to consider. You want a flashlight that can withstand the rigors of daily use, including being dropped or exposed to the elements. Look for a flashlight that is made with high-quality materials, such as aluminum or stainless steel. These materials are strong and durable, and can withstand rough handling.
A durable flashlight will also be resistant to water and dust, which can damage the internal components. Look for a flashlight with a waterproof rating, such as IPX7 or higher. This will ensure that the flashlight can withstand being submerged in water or exposed to heavy rain. Additionally, consider a flashlight with a rugged design, including a textured grip and a secure clip. This will make it easier to hold onto the flashlight, even in slippery conditions.

Are LED flashlights safe to use in my car, or are there any potential risks I should be aware of?
LED flashlights are generally very safe to use in your car, but as with any electrical device, there are some potential risks to be aware of. One of the main risks is the possibility of the flashlight overheating or catching fire, although this is rare and usually only occurs with very cheap or low-quality models. You should also be aware of the risk of battery leakage or corrosion, which can occur if the batteries are not properly installed or maintained. Additionally, be careful not to shine the flashlight directly into your eyes or the eyes of others, as this can cause temporary blindness or discomfort.
To minimize the risks associated with using an LED flashlight in your car, be sure to follow the manufacturer’s instructions and take some basic precautions. Always use the correct type and size of batteries, and avoid mixing old and new batteries or using batteries that are damaged or leaking. You should also keep the flashlight away from children and pets, and avoid using it in areas where there are flammable materials or gases present.
